In the vast expanse of the internet, there exist numerous videos that have sparked controversy, debate, and even become a part of pop culture. One such video that has garnered significant attention over the years is "Video Del Pantera Con El Machete," which translates to "Video of the Panther with the Machete." This article aims to explore the origins, implications, and the broader context of this viral video, delving into its impact on society, the legal ramifications, and the conversations it has sparked regarding wildlife conservation and human-animal conflicts.
The video in question features a panther, specifically identified as a melanistic panther—a rare variant with an excess of melanin, giving it a black coat—armed with a machete. The footage shows the panther seemingly wielding the machete in a menacing or powerful manner, which led to widespread dissemination and discussion on social media platforms and news outlets. The authenticity of the video was immediately called into question, with many speculating it was either staged or manipulated.
